Dubai Water Canal – The TOLERANCE Bridge
Here’s a quick post to share you our last visit in Dubai Water Canal and The TOLERANCE Bridge earlier this year. The rulers His Highness Sheikh Mohammed Bin Rashid Al Maktoum, Vice-President and Prime Minister of the UAE and Ruler of Dubai, issued instructions to name the most beautiful pedestrian bridge over the Dubai Water Canal as the Bridge of Tolerance. “Bridges connect people, cultures and hearts” It’s winter… it’s the best time to explore the sites of the city! Never Underestimate The Importance Of A Bucket List
So, have you created your bucket list? If not, you really should consider it. A bucket list is a checklist of things you want to see, do, and experience before you die, and while the very idea seems a little morbid, you will be glad that you made the effort to create something.
